Output 42606ce0ae23cf48ece3b6ca803fb80fc01ee9e7b03b1a93b4369e6c6093e95e:8

value
1889361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 500677e6fa43b107fe77d1848d1d703791fa9e61 OP_EQUAL
address
38z9jKXhif8PCGYp4RqpBzqX2eT6miTf11
transaction
42606ce0ae23cf48ece3b6ca803fb80fc01ee9e7b03b1a93b4369e6c6093e95e
spent
true